Who We Are
KIPP SoCal Public Schools is a nonprofit organization that operates 20 tuition-free, open-enrollment charter public schools, within 17 Local Education Agencies (LEA), educating more than 10,000 students and supporting 8,300 alumni to and through college and beyond. Our award winning schools are part of the national KIPP (Knowledge Is Power Program) network, dedicated to meeting the needs of all learners and providing the social, emotional and academic support for success in high school, college, and life.

Job Description
The K-8 Science Specialist reports to the Associate Director of Teaching & Learning or Regional Coach. They will lead the design and implementation of the KIPP SoCal science approach. All efforts driven by the Science Specialist will be in service of an equitable, inclusive, rigorous, and diverse learning experience in science for all students. If you love teaching science, coaching others to be awesome at teaching science, and always think about science ... this is the job for you.
This role primarily works inside of our schools. There will also be opportunities to work in our office just south of Downtown LA.
